Two postdoctoral positions at Department of Molecular Drug Research, University of Copenhagen

1. Position

Job description
A postdoctoral position is available from 01.01.2012-31.12.2013. The successful candidate will focus on the identification of interaction partners of the histone demethylase PLU-1 and on structural studies of stable PLU-1 complexes involved in gene regulation. The project will be conducted within the framework of the University of Copenhagen Programme of Excellence on Epigenetics, a programme involving research groups at the Biotech Research and Innovation Centre (BRIC) and the Department of Medicinal Chemistry.  Experience with recombinant protein expression, protein purification and biochemical characterisation of mammalian intracellular proteins will be an advantage. Interest in the application of scattering methods such as X-ray Crystallography and Small Angle X-ray Scattering (SAXS) is also required, but no prior experience with these techniques is necessary.
